Subject: Memtrace cut-over complete

Team,

Cut-over to Memtrace v2 for GPU memory profiling finished last night. Old v1 agents are disabled; any tickets referencing v1 dashboards should be closed as resolved-by-migration. Sampling overhead is now under 2% and allocation traces include kernel names. Known gap: profiles older than 30 days were not migrated. Point customers at the v2 docs for setup questions. For reference when troubleshooting, the agent now runs with the following configuration.

settings of bagaf-bawip:
[aldax]
port = 5000
region = south-4
host = aldax.brasklabs.corp
team = brivan
timeout_ms = 2000
retries = 2

Ticket: Config drift on checkout load-test environment

The Cartfield load-test environment has drifted from the baseline used in last month's checkout capacity runs — connection pool and timeout settings no longer match, so recent results aren't comparable. Support should not cite current numbers. The environment needs to be reset to the baseline values below.

config for kahag-tafop:
WENWYN_PIN=7412
WENWYN_TENANT=fenion
WENWYN_METRICS_HOST=metrics.wenwyn.zemvarnet.local
WENWYN_SEAL=seal_cafee3b9
WENWYN_STANDBY_TEAM=praox

Subject: Canary gating rules — effective tonight

On-call: Driftmoor canaries now auto-halt if error rate exceeds 0.5% over five minutes or p99 latency doubles against baseline. Manual promotion is disabled until both gates pass twice. Rollback is one command, no approval needed. Details in the runbook. Reference token for tonight's canary build is directly below.

session token of yahap-fafop = htk9_f6aa94135

## Provenance: Marwick Partner SFTP Drop

All artifacts delivered to the Marwick partner drop are built on the isolated Fennhold runner, signed, and checksummed before upload. The upload job runs under a dedicated service account with write-only access; nothing is ever pulled back from the drop. Reviewers should confirm the manifest hash matches the signed attestation below.

build token for tawif-bahip: htk31_68bba16e1afabfef4ecc69408c06f16